Pineda <br />Director <br />The Division of Reclamation, Mining and Safety hereby issues notice, in accordance with Title 34, Article 33, Section 116, <br />Paragraph 4, of the Colorado Revised Statutes, that on October 25, 2010, an application to revise coal mining operations at the <br />Foidel Creek Mine was considered complete for the purposes of filing. The revision was submitted by Twentymile Coal, LLC. <br />All review and comment periods as provided in the Act and the Regulations initiate from this date of filing. <br />TR-76 proposes drainage modifications for the installation, operation, maintenance, and reclamation of an extension of the <br />existing discharge ditch for Pond G, to route discharge flows to the existing road culvert under Routt County Road 27. <br />Currently the discharge spreads-out into a low area which naturally drains to the existing road culvert. <br />The underground coal mining operation is on land located approximately 23 miles Southwest of Steamboat Springs, Colorado. <br />The permit area is further described as follows: <br />In portions of Sections 7, 8, 9, T4N, R86W; Sections 32 and 33, T6N, R86W; Sections 23, 24, 25, 26, 27, 34, 35 and 36 in <br />T5N, R87W; and all of T5N, R86W with the exception of Sections 34, 35, and 36. <br />The above-mentioned tracts of land are shown on USGS 7.5 minute Quadrangle map of Rattlesnake Butte, Cow Creek, <br />Dunckley, Milner, Mount Harris, and Oak Creek. <br />The applicant is required to publish notice in a local newspaper that this application has been deemed complete.
